    Msinga Sub district

    Population 172 000

    TB incidence 1054/100 000

    DRTB incidence 141/100 000

    30% HIV+ pregnant women

    75% of TB patients co infected HIV

    SINCE 2005 A TOTAL NUMBER OF 852 DRTB REPORTED

    364 MDR TB

    488 XDR TB

    Transmission of MDR & XDR TB

  • 8/2/2019 Laboratory Strengthening in High TB-Burden African Countries

    18/24

    Laboratory strengthening in high TB-burden African countriesMaseru, 24 February 2010

    Evidence for Nosocomial Transmission

    No prior treatment in 55% 2/3 patients hospitalized in past 2 years

    Initial community contact tracing-fewadditional cases

    Health care workers died with XDR TB

    Genotyping showed similar strain in83%

    Response

    Coordinated response under theleadership of the Provincial- District

    Managers was planned

    More Human and Economic resourcesmade available

    Support by International Partners available

  • 8/2/2019 Laboratory Strengthening in High TB-Burden African Countries

    20/24

    Laboratory strengthening in high TB-burden African countriesMaseru, 24 February 2010

    Sustained Response

    Improvement of the program for TB More nurses and tracing team available

    Training and supervision strengthened

    Cure rate at 83% default rate ~1%

    Since 2006 Household investigation started

    Contacts screened 4492

    Adults contacts diagnosed with MDR: 29

    Adults contacts diagnosed with XDR: 40 Total 69 transmission 3.7

    Sustained Response

    Decentralized MDR TB hospital opened (32beds) in the district Home base care for MDR TB started ~100 are followed

    Policy changes toward HIV/TB integration Increased VCT among TB patients

    Increased ARV initiation among TB patients

    TB screening among HIV patients

    Infection control COSH TB ward with negative pressure extractor installed in 2006

    Open window policy implemented

    Administrative rules introduced like triage for patients with cough

    Use of mask N95 introduced for all health workers operating in TB wardsand other areas

    Intensive case find started in the hospital and the community

    Response challenges

    Laboratory service at COSH with one microscopist processing anaverage of 75 sample a day

    TAT 48 h 78%

    5.5% smear+ on TB suspects

    Cultures and DST sent to Durban (200KM) - ?cost?

    In 2009 COSH requested 5020 cultures and DST

    Conclusion

    MDR XDR TB remains a major and growing challenge in KZN

    Weve made progress with treatment (first 6 patients cured for MDR

    TB in the decentralized MDR TB centre in the district)

    More than 100 patients with MDR TB on home base care in the district

    Infection control is being addressed (still challenges linked to the old

    hospital infrastructures)

    Laboratory is the remaining challenge: needs strengthening at the

    district level
